AQUA FLEX SG500

Polyhybrid, elastomeric, liquid waterproofing membrane for flat roofs with timeless whiteness

View Product PagePDF Available via Request

Description

AQUA FLEX SG500 is a polyhybrid, elastomeric, water-based, liquid waterproofing membrane for flat roofs formulated with a blend of resins, featuring also timeless whiteness and durability. It has excellent adhesion to a variety of substrates, including concrete, wood, metal and any type of waterproofing membranes and is applicable even to irregular substrates. After curing, it forms a continuous, elastic, waterproof and vapor-permeable membrane, without seams or joints.

High elasticity
High resistance to weather and aging
Timeless whiteness and high solar reflectance
Building energy efficiency improvement by decreasing the roof surface temperature
Resistance to ponding water
Certified according to EN 1504-2 — classified as a coating for surface protection of concrete
CE marked — Certificate No.: 2032-CPR-10.11

Fields of Application

AQUA FLEX SG500 is ideal for waterproofing flat roofs, curved roofs, etc. It constitutes a simple and safe waterproofing solution for roof details, such as corners, edges and joints between different adjacent materials, as well as for isolated cracks. Furthermore, thanks to its high solar reflectance, it can be used as a cool roof coating.

Technical Data

Standard laboratory conditions (+20°C / 50% R.H.) reference values.

PropertyValue / ResultStandard / Notes
ColorWhite
Density1.39 ± 0.02 kg/l
Elongation at break350%EN ISO 527
Capillary water absorption0.01 kg/m²·h⁰·⁵EN 1062-3EN 1504-2 requirement: w < 0.1 kg/m²·h⁰·⁵
Water vapor permeabilitySd = 0.40 mEN ISO 7783-2Vapor-permeable, Class I (Sd < 5 m)
Adhesion strength2.9 N/mm²EN 1542Requirement for flexible systems without traffic: 0.8 N/mm²
Artificial weatheringPassEN 1062-11No blistering, cracking or flaking after 2000 h
Reaction to fireEuroclass FEN 13501-1
Minimum application temperature+5°C
Service temperature−25°C to +80°C
Viscosity≥ 30,000 mPa·sEN ISO 2884-2
Drying time at +20°C2 h (touch dry)EN ISO 2811-1
Recoat time at +20°C20 h (touch dry)EN ISO 2811-1

Directions for Use

1

Substrate preparation

The substrate must be dry, clean, free of grease, loose particles, dust, etc. Any existing cavities in concrete should be repaired in advance. The substrate is then primed with the special primer ISO-PRIMER with a consumption of approx. 200 g/m².

2

Full-surface waterproofing

As soon as the primer has dried, AQUA FLEX SG500 is applied by brush or roller either in two layers with a consumption of 0.5–0.75 kg/m²/layer, depending on the substrate. The second layer should be applied crosswise, after the first one is dry and walkable. In areas of severe cracks, reinforce with a 10 cm wide strip of fiberglass mesh (65 g/m²) or polyester fleece (30 g/m²). In cases of dense, multiple cracks, fully reinforce with 100 cm wide strips of fiberglass mesh or polyester fleece. Strips must overlap by 5–10 cm.

3

Local waterproofing of cracks

Prime cracks with ISO-PRIMER. Once dry, apply a layer of AQUA FLEX SG500 along the cracks. While still fresh, embed a 10 cm wide strip of fiberglass mesh (65 g/m²) or polyester fleece (30 g/m²) lengthwise. Apply one more layer of AQUA FLEX SG500 over the crack and reinforcement. Consumption: 0.3–0.5 kg/m (for a 10 cm wide strip).

Consumption Rates

Full-surface waterproofing — per layer0.5–0.75 kg/m²/layerDepending on the substrate. Apply 2 layers crosswise.
Full-surface waterproofing — total (2 layers)2.0–2.5 kg/m²Depending on substrate and type of reinforcement.
Local waterproofing of cracks0.3–0.5 kg/mFor a 10 cm wide strip.
Primer Specification: ISO-PRIMER with consumption of approx. 200 g/m². Apply prior to membrane application.
